If you're not put off by the $500 price tag and dig the MP5 sub-machine gun then cool GSG-5 is for you. It is a quality duplication of the look, feel, heft, and mode of operation of the MP5 SD (of sorts). It's now lightweight at almost 7 lbs but it duplicates it's original's weight. The pistol version, mimicking the MP5 PDW, is a bit lighter and features a much shorter barrel, flash hider, and no stock. Upsides to both GSGs include a light double-action type trigger, quality construction, reliability, accuracy, a 20 round well-made magazines, and availability of factory accessories. While I don't have trigger time on the GSG, it is reported to be a high quality and reliable gun that is super fun. Downsides, at least for me, are the heavier weight, the fixed stock which tends to loosen under fire, and the expense. For my money I think a tricked out 10/22 is very hard to beat. But these are currently selling extremely well and are hard to find. If you want one, get it now before it's made illegal but some ridiculous and worthless law.
